Three teams compete for Cartagena airport PPP

In:
Transport
Region:
Americas

Three teams are competing for the COP490 billion ($108 million) PPP contract to expand and modernise the Rafael Nunez International Airport of Cartagena, Colombia.Project originator Estructura Plural Aeropuerto de Cartagena is joined by Andino Inversiones Global and Termotecnica Coindustrial.
